**Runbook: Wavecrest API pagination.** Heads up for security review — our public REST API uses opaque cursor tokens, not offsets, so enumerating records by guessing page numbers shouldn't work. Cursors are signed and expire after an hour. The token format spec and threat notes are on the design page.

dashboard of yagep-tajop = https://jira.tolvaqsys.internal/browse/pages/pages/browse

Hey, quick note on the Fernwick docs pipeline failure: the markdown renderer chokes on nested footnotes inside tables, which landed in yesterday's merge. I've pinned the renderer to the previous minor version until Tolva ships a fix. If you want to reproduce locally, pull the failing job and reference the build token below.

build token for bageg-yahof: htk3_673

**Key Ceremony Checklist — Item 7: Webhook retry semantics (Pushwren)**

Reviewer, before we seal the new signing key, double-check the Pushwren delivery worker. Retries should back off exponentially, cap at six attempts, and never replay a webhook signed with the retired key — that's bitten us before. Confirm the dead-letter queue drains into the audit topic, not the void. Once you've initialed this item, the ceremony officiant will hand over the escrow envelope; verify its contents against the recovery passphrase below.

strongbox words: druvan-lamys-eliius-jorax-istox-soreth-ulays-gilix-ralix-oliiel-norwyn-casvan-praius